Patch Manager Plus is an all round solution for your enterprise that enables you to manage and distribute patches to endpoints across the IT network. These endpoints consist of laptops, servers and workstations. Regularly updating applications across these systems, heightens the over all security...

I believe Synology's UPS monitoring is based on nut-server[1]. In my setup, I am running the server on a separate machine that reads UPS state over USB and Synology is just a client. Maybe UNAS could also just work as a client. [1]:... - Source: Hacker News / 11 months ago
I think you might be interested in NUTs, Network UPS Tools. They provide a way to distribute power information about a ups across a network. https://networkupstools.org/. - Source: Hacker News / about 1 year ago
